Hutchinson Community College Clinical Instructor, Surgical Technology Program (ADM3307) in Hutchinson, Kansas

Essential
- Effectively teach the approved clinical/lab curriculum to prepare students to become Surgical Technologist.
- Teaching assignments may include alternative delivery systems, such as on-line, ITV, or telecourses.
- Create and maintain a positive educational climate designed to enhance learning and motivation.
- Utilize appropriate teaching methodologies and instructional materials to meet student needs and abilities.
- Participate in continuous evaluation of the Surgical Technologists program.
- Participate in recruitment of students to the program.
- Attend required pertinent activities of faculty, advisory committee and the community college.
- Assume responsibility for organizing and implementing assigned clinical experiences in collaboration with program coordinator and cooperating agencies.
- Participate in the continuous evaluation of students within the framework of the program with input from clinical site personnel.
- Document and evaluate student papers: Provide feedback and academic counseling as necessary to promote successful learning.
- Maintain requirements of accrediting and cooperating agencies and parent organizations; display positive professional and personal qualities.
- Pursue professional development through classes, workshops, etc.
- Contribute to the faculty body of knowledge through exchange of professional information.
- Collaborate cooperatively in the development and revision of the curriculum within the framework of the philosophy of the program.
- Arrive on time for work, attend work regularly, and successfully complete the responsibilities of the position,
- Comply with HutchCC policies, procedures, and practices.
- Serve actively on campus committees.
Secondary
- Perform other responsibilities as assigned by the Program Coordinator, Dean of Instruction, and as listed in the local Master Agreement. This position reports to the Coordinator, Surgical Technologist Program.
